This book delineates the contours of molecular and structural archaeology as an emergent interdisciplinary field based on structural analysis at the molecular level and examines novel methodologies to reconstruct the synthesis and long-term transformation of materials used in antiquity. The focus of this volume is on cosmetic and therapeutic materials.
